基于SIM卡的认证管理方法、装置、及相关设备制造方法及图纸

技术编号:38249894 阅读:17 留言:0更新日期:2023-07-25 18:08
本公开提供了一种基于SIM卡的认证管理方法、装置及相关设备,应用于远程能力开放平台,包括:接收由业务系统发送的应用协议数据单元APDU指令以发起对用户终端的认证请求;向SIM卡应用转发APDU指令,以使SIM卡应用对用户终端进行认证,得到用户终端认证结果;接收SIM卡应用发送的用户终端认证结果;以及将用户终端认证结果返回至业务系统。本公开方法加快了SIM卡应用和业务系统的认证速度、提高了用户体验。体验。体验。

【技术实现步骤摘要】
基于SIM卡的认证管理方法、装置、及相关设备


[0001]本公开涉及通信
,尤其涉及一种基于SIM卡的认证管理方法、基于SIM卡的认证管理装置、基于SIM卡的认证管理装置、基于SIM卡的认证管理系统、计算机可读存储介质及电子设备。

技术介绍

[0002]现有技术中,SIM(Subscriber Identity Module,客户识别模块)卡往往绑定多个业务系统,存在不同的业务系统和SIM卡的认证过程繁琐、认证速度慢,导致用户体验差的技术问题。
[0003]需要说明的是,在上述
技术介绍
部分公开的信息仅用于加强对本公开的背景的理解,因此可以包括不构成对本领域普通技术人员已知的现有技术的信息。

技术实现思路

[0004]本公开的目的在于提供一种基于SIM卡的认证管理方法、基于SIM卡的认证管理装置、基于SIM卡的认证管理装置、基于SIM卡的认证管理系统、计算机可读存储介质及电子设备,以至少解决SIM卡应用和业务系统的认证过程繁琐、认证速度慢,导致用户体验差的技术问题。
[0005]本公开的其他特性和优点将通过下面的详细描述变得显然,或部分地通过本公开的实践而习得。
[0006]本公开的技术方案如下:
[0007]根据本公开的一个方面,提供一种基于SIM卡的认证管理方法,应用于远程能力开放平台,该方法还包括:接收由业务系统发送的应用协议数据单元APDU指令以发起对用户终端的认证请求;向SIM卡应用转发APDU指令,以使SIM卡应用对用户终端进行认证,得到用户终端认证结果;接收SIM卡应用发送的用户终端认证结果;以及将用户终端认证结果返回至业务系统。
[0008]在本公开的一些实施例中,用户终端认证结果包括:SIM卡应用在统一口令正确时生成的APDU指令。
[0009]在本公开的一些实施例中,接收由业务系统发送的应用协议数据单元APDU指令以发起对用户终端的认证请求的步骤之前,该方法还包括:接收业务系统的注册信息;根据业务系统的注册信息生成对应的键值对关系进行关联;以及基于注册结果与业务系统建立信任通道连接。
[0010]根据本公开的一个方面,提供一种基于SIM卡的认证管理方法,应用于SIM卡应用,该方法还包括:接收远程能力开放平台转发的业务系统对用户终端的认证请求的APDU指令;对APDU指令进行解析执行,以获取所述业务系统的业务数据;拉起统一口令认证弹窗,向用户终端提示输入统一口令;接收用户终端输入的统一口令;验证统一口令得到用户终端认证结果;以及将用户终端认证结果通过远程能力平台返回至业务系统。
[0011]在本公开的一些实施例中,验证统一口令得到用户终端认证结果的步骤包括:判断统一口令是否正确;若统一口令正确,则生成应用协议数据单元APDU指令,向远程能力开放平台发送APDU指令。
[0012]在本公开的一些实施例中,判断统一口令是否正确的步骤之后,该方法还包括:若统一口令不正确,则拉起提示弹窗,向用户终端提示是否使用层级口令;若用户终端选择使用层级口令,则拉起层级口令认证弹窗;以及若用户终端选择不使用层级口令,则返回拉起统一口令认证弹窗,向用户终端提示输入统一口令的步骤。
[0013]根据本公开的一个方面,提供一种基于SIM卡的认证管理系统,该系统包括:业务系统、远程能力开放平台、用户终端、SIM卡应用,其中,业务系统,用于向远程能力开放平台发送应用协议数据单元APDU指令以发起对用户终端的认证请求;远程能力开放平台,用于向SIM卡应用转发APDU指令;SIM卡应用,用于接收远程能力开放平台转发的业务系统对用户终端的认证请求的APDU指令;对APDU指令进行解析执行,以获取业务系统的业务数据;拉起统一口令认证弹窗,向用户终端提示输入统一口令;用户终端,用于在统一口令认证弹窗中输入统一口令;SIM卡应用,还用于接收用户终端输入的统一口令;验证统一口令得到用户终端认证结果;以及将用户终端认证结果通过远程能力平台返回至业务系统。
[0014]在本公开的一些实施例中,SIM卡应用,还用于判断统一口令是否正确;若统一口令正确,则生成应用协议数据单元APDU指令,向远程能力开放平台发送APDU指令;远程能力开放平台,还用于接收SIM卡应用在统一口令正确时生成的APDU指令;转发APDU指令至业务系统;以及业务系统,还用于解析APDU指令获得认证成功的消息。
[0015]在本公开的一些实施例中,SIM卡应用,还用于若统一口令不正确,则拉起提示弹窗,向用户终端提示是否使用层级口令;用户终端,还用于在提示弹窗中输入是否使用层级口令;SIM卡应用,还用于若用户终端选择使用层级口令,则拉起层级口令认证弹窗;若用户终端选择不使用层级口令,则返回拉起统一口令认证弹窗,向用户终端提示输入统一口令的步骤。
[0016]在本公开的一些实施例中,业务系统,还用于将自己系统的信息注册到远程能力开放平台上;远程能力开放平台,还用于接收业务系统的注册信息;根据业务系统的注册信息生成对应的键值对关系进行关联;基于注册结果与业务系统建立信任通道连接。
[0017]根据本公开的又一个方面,提供一种基于SIM卡的认证管理装置,该装置包括:第一接收模块,用于接收由业务系统发送的应用协议数据单元APDU指令以发起对用户终端的认证请求;第一转发模块,用于向SIM卡应用转发APDU指令,以使SIM卡应用对用户终端进行认证,得到用户终端认证结果;第二接收模块,用于接收SIM卡应用发送的用户终端认证结果;第二转发模块,用于将用户终端认证结果返回至述业务系统。
[0018]根据本公开的又一个方面,提供一种SIM卡应用装置,该装置包括:第一指令接收模块,用于接收远程能力开放平台转发的业务系统对用户终端的认证请求的APDU指令;指令解析模块,用于对APDU指令进行解析执行,以获取用户终端的数据;弹窗拉起模块,用于拉起统一口令认证弹窗,向用户终端提示输入统一口令;统一口令接收模块,用于接收用户终端输入的统一口令;口令验证模块,用于验证统一口令得到用户终端认证结果;以及认证结果发送模块,用于将用户终端认证结果通过远程能力平台返回至业务系统。
[0019]根据本公开的再一个方面,提供一种电子设备,包括:处理器;以及存储器,用于存
储所述处理器的可执行指令;其中,所述处理器配置为经由执行所述可执行指令来执行上述的基于SIM卡的认证管理方法。
[0020]根据本公开的又一个方面,提供一种计算机可读存储介质,其上存储有计算机程序,所述计算机程序被处理器执行时实现上述的基于SIM卡的认证管理方法。
[0021]本公开实施例的方法,通过远程能力平台实现业务系统直接与SIM卡的业务交互,保证了业务平台快捷有效的与SIM卡进行数据传输。
[0022]进一步地,通过业务系统针对认证请求数据生成APDU指令通过远程能力开放平台发送到SIM卡应用,再由SIM卡应用认证完成后将结果通过能力开放平台反馈至对接的业务系统,从而达到业务数据安全稳定有效的与SIM卡进本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种基于SIM卡的认证管理方法,其特征在于,应用于远程能力开放平台,所述方法包括:接收由业务系统发送的应用协议数据单元APDU指令以发起对用户终端的认证请求;向所述SIM卡应用转发所述APDU指令,以使所述SIM卡应用对所述用户终端进行认证,得到用户终端认证结果;接收所述SIM卡应用发送的所述用户终端认证结果;以及将所述用户终端认证结果返回至所述业务系统。2.根据权利要求1所述的基于SIM卡的认证管理方法,其特征在于,所述用户终端认证结果包括:所述SIM卡应用在统一口令正确时生成的APDU指令。3.根据权利要求1所述的基于SIM卡的认证管理方法,其特征在于,接收由业务系统发送的应用协议数据单元APDU指令以发起对用户终端的认证请求的步骤之前,所述方法还包括:接收所述业务系统的注册信息;根据业务系统的注册信息生成对应的键值对关系进行关联;以及基于注册结果与所述业务系统建立信任通道连接。4.一种基于SIM卡的认证管理方法,其特征在于,应用于SIM卡应用,所述方法包括:接收远程能力开放平台转发的业务系统对用户终端的认证请求的APDU指令;对所述APDU指令进行解析执行,以获取所述业务系统的业务数据;拉起统一口令认证弹窗,向所述用户终端提示输入统一口令;接收所述用户终端输入的所述统一口令;验证所述统一口令得到用户终端认证结果;以及将所述用户终端认证结果通过所述远程能力平台返回至所述业务系统。5.根据权利要求4所述的基于SIM卡的认证管理方法,其特征在于,验证所述统一口令得到用户终端认证结果的步骤包括:判断所述统一口令是否正确;若所述统一口令正确,则生成应用协议数据单元APDU指令,向所述远程能力开放平台发送所述APDU指令。6.根据权利要求5所述的基于SIM卡的认证管理方法,其特征在于,判断所述统一口令是否正确的步骤之后,所述方法还包括:若所述统一口令不正确,则拉起提示弹窗,向所述用户终端提示是否使用层级口令;若所述用户终端选择使用层级口令,则拉起层级口令认证弹窗;以及若所述用户终端选择不使用层级口令,则返回拉起统一口令认证弹窗,向所述用户终端提示输入统一口令的步骤。7.一种基于SIM卡的认证管理系统,其特征在于,所述系统包括:业务系统、远程能力开放平台、用户终端、SIM卡应用,其中,所述业务系统,用于向远程能力开放平台发送应用协议数据单元APDU指令以发起对用户终端的认证请求;所述远程能力开放平台,用于向所述SIM卡应用转发所述APDU指令;所述SIM卡应用,用于接收所述远程能力开放平台转发的所述业务系统对用户终端的
认证请求的APDU指令;对所述APDU指令进行解析执行,以获取所述业务系统的业务数据;拉起统一口令认证弹窗,向所述用户终端提示输入统一口令;所述用户终端,用于在所述统一口令认证弹窗中输入所述统一口令;所述SIM卡应用,还用于接收所述用户终端输入的所述统一口令;验证所述统一口令得到用户终端认证结果;以及将所述用...

【专利技术属性】
技术研发人员:毕亚超崇静幸宇阎国臣徐从德张亦刚
申请(专利权)人:中国电信股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1